ここで、Vue にコンポーネントを登録するいくつかの方法の概要を共有します。これは非常に参考になるので、皆さんのお役に立てれば幸いです。
1. グローバル登録 (この方法で登録されたコンポーネントは、vue がインスタンス化される前に宣言する必要があります)
Vue.component('tag-name',{})
2. ローカル登録
var Child = { template: '<p>A custom component!</p>' } new Vue({ // ... components: { // <my-component> 将只在父模板可用 'my-component': Child } })
3.拡張例
// 定义一个混合对象 var myMixin = { created: function () { this.hello() }, methods: { hello: function () { console.log('hello from mixin!') } } } // 定义一个使用混合对象的组件 var Component = Vue.extend({ mixins: [myMixin] }) var component = new Component() // -> "hello from mixin!"
操作イベントコマンドng-clickを使って複数パラメータを渡すAngularの例
txtファイルのアップロードプレビュー機能を実装するJavaScriptコード
の例まとめAngularjs がコントローラー間の通信を実装する方法
以上がVue にコンポーネントを登録するいくつかの方法のまとめの詳細内容です。詳細については、PHP 中国語 Web サイトの他の関連記事を参照してください。